逆序输出10个数的c程序

作者&投稿:阎枯 (若有异议请与网页底部的电邮联系)

输入10个整数,按照由大到小的顺序输出C语言编写
采纳率:36% 来自团队:CppExpert 擅长: C\/C++ 电脑\/网络 汇编语言 互联网 常见软件 其他回答 #include<isostream.h>void main(){int data[10];cout<<endl<<"请输入10个整数:";int i;for(i=0;i<10;i++)cin>>data[10];#define SIZE(sizeof(data)\/sizeof(data(0))int m;for(m=0;m<SIZE-1...

如何用c语言编写一个程序,实现按从大到小的顺序排序输出10个数
用选择排序法编写c语言,实现从键盘上输入10个数,按从大到小的顺序排序输出。代码如下:include<stdio.h> int main(){ int i,j,a[10],t;printf("输入数");for (i = 0; i < 10; i++)scanf("%d",&a[i]);for (i = 0; i < 10; i++){ for (j = i + 1; j < 10;j...

如何用c语言输出十个数?
1、首先打开Dev-c++软件,点击“新建源代码”,如下图所示。2、然后在打开的窗口中,输入代码,如下图所示。3、编写完程序之后,点击运行即可得出结果。最后的结果是根据自己输入的10个整数值为基础来进行运行的,每次输入的数组值不同,结果也会不同。4、其中:for表示循环结构,i 表示循环条件,在编...

如何用C语言输入10个数并排序
1、首先打开编辑软件,新建一个c程序空文件,引入标准库和主函数,定义一个QuickSort函数用来排序,下面首先编写排序函数的:2、此处用到快速排序思想,通过一趟排序将要排序的数据分割成独立的两部分,即这里用i和j两个变量分割数据,然后一部分的所有数据都比另外一部分的所有数据都要小,接着对这两部...

C语言程序设计: 从用户输入10个整数,对其按照从小到大的顺序排序,并输...
\/\/要求任意输入10个数,然后按从小到大顺序输出 include<stdio.h> int main(){ int a[10];int i,j;int temp;printf("请输入10个整数:");for(i=0;i<10;i++){ scanf("%d",&a);} for(i=0;i<9;i++){ for(j=0;j<9-i;j++){ if(a[j]>a[j+1]){ temp=a[j];a[j]...

C语言 从键盘输入10个整数,将这10个整数按从小到大的顺序输出。
1、打开软件进入页面,点击文件-新建-文件-C++ Source File。2、输入预处理命令和主函数:#include<stdio.h>\/*输入输出头文件*\/void main()\/*空类型:主函数*\/。3、定义变量和数组的数据输入10个数:int a[10],i,t;\/*定义变量和数组数据类型为整型*\/printf("输入10个整数:");\/*输出文字...

输入1~10十个数,输出顺序为1,3,5,7,9,10,8,6,4,2,用c语言程序设计怎么写...
include <stdio.h> int main(void){ int num[10],sum1[10]={0},sum2[10]={0},i=0;printf("输入10个数:");while(i<10){ scanf("%d",&num[i]);if(num[i]%2)sum1[i]=num[i];else sum2[i]=num[i];i++;} for(i=0;i<10;i++){ if(!sum1[i]) continue;printf(...

求C语言程序: 输入10个数.将它们从小到大输出。
include <stdio.h>#include <iostream>using namespace std;int a[100];int main(){ cout<<"输入10个数,用空号隔开:"<<endl; for(int i=0;i<10;i++)cin>>a[i]; for(int i=0;i<10;i++) { for(int j=i+1;j<10;j++) { if(a[i]>a[j]) { ...

c语言 输入十个整数,从大到小排序,并输出来。求解题思路
int arr[10] = { 9, 8, 7, 6, 5, 4, 3, 2, 1, 0 };int sz = sizeof(arr) \/ sizeof(arr[0]);BubbleSort(arr, sz);PrintArr(arr, sz);system("pause");return 0;} 2、指针形式。创建两个变量start、end,记住数组起始与结束位置元素的地址,应用两次 while 循环交换地址 指...

用C语言,随机输入10个整数,用冒泡排序法对这些整数进行从小到大排序...
int a[10];int b[10]={9,10,11,12,1,2,3,4,0,1};int c[10]={1,2,3,4,13,14,15,16,2,3};int i;printf("请输入待排序的10个数:");for(i=0;i<10;i++){ scanf("%d",&a[i]);} fun(a);printf("\\n排序后的数列如下:\\n");for(i=0;i<10;i++){ printf(...

辕味13464102321问: C语言,输入十个数,逆序输出(数组实现) -
雷州市伤科回答: # include <stdio.h>int main(void) {int i[10], j; for(j=0; j<10; j++)scanf("%d", &i[j]);putchar('\n');for(j=9; j>=0; j--)printf("%d", i[j]); return 0; }

辕味13464102321问: C语言,用调用函数逆序输出10个数 -
雷州市伤科回答: 代码里有一些问题,看注释.1234567891011121314151617181920212223 #include<stdio.h> intnixu (intn,inta[]); voidmain() { inta[10],i; printf("please input 10 numbers\n"); for(i=0; i<10; i++) scanf("%d",&a[i]); /*数组10个元素,最大下标只...

辕味13464102321问: C语言:由键盘输入10个整数,倒序输出 -
雷州市伤科回答: 思路:先输入10个数赋值给数组a,接着倒序输出该数组即可. 参考代码: #include<stdio.h> int main() {int i,a[10];for(i=0; i<10; i++)//正序输入scanf("%d", &a[i]);for (i=9; i>=0; i--)//倒序输出printf("%d ", a[i]);return 0; } /* 0 1 2 3 4 5 6 7 8 9 9 8 7 6 5 4 3 2 1 0 */

辕味13464102321问: C语言编程 输入10个整数为数组,逆序储存这10个数并输出(用printf) -
雷州市伤科回答: 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23#include<stdio.h> intmain() { inta[10];inti;intt;for(i = 0; i < 10; i++)scanf("%d",&a[i]);for(i = 0; i < 5; i++){t = a[i];a[i] = a[9-i];a[9-i] = t; }for(i = 0; i < 10; i++)printf("%d ",a[i]);printf("\n");}

辕味13464102321问: C语言:键盘输入10个数存入数组中,将这10个数逆序输出 -
雷州市伤科回答: 这是你要求的程序,我已经通过vc调试运行通过了 #include<stdio.h> void main() {int i=0,array[10];for(i=0;i<10;i++){printf("输入第%d个数:",i+1);scanf("%d",&array[i]);flushall();}printf("逆序输出为:\n");for(i=9;i>=0;i--)printf("%d\t",array[i]);printf("\n"); }

辕味13464102321问: C语言:输入十个数再把这十个数逆序输出怎么弄啊? -
雷州市伤科回答: 原因很简单 你把i也定义成浮点型了~~~i要是定义成整形就对了

辕味13464102321问: 从键盘上输入任意10个整数,存放到一个数组中,请用C语言编写一个程序,要求按逆序在屏幕上输出.例如原来顺序为0123456789,要求改为9876543210.急求!!谢谢!! -
雷州市伤科回答: #include "stdio.h" void main() { int a[10],i; printf("输入10个数字,用空格分开:"); for(i=0;i<10;i++) scanf("%d",&a[i]); for(i=9;i>=0;i--) printf("%d ",a[i]); printf("\n"); }

辕味13464102321问: C语言编程,输入10个整数,分别按顺序和逆序输出 -
雷州市伤科回答: C语言通过输入十个整数然后分别顺序和逆序输出的编程思想和方法如下: 1.首先需要定义一个整型数组用于存储输入的10个整数.这里定义一个数组a. 2.然后利用for循环,接受从键盘输入的10个整数.这里使用i作为循环的游标变量. 3.输入完毕后,再次利用for循环来顺序输出存储在数组的十个数.这里同样使用局部变量i作为循环的游标. 4.接着,再次使用for循环来逆序输出存储在数组的十个整数.同样地,这里仍然需要一个局部变量作为循环游标.(方法与顺序输出大致相同) 5.代码编写完成后,点击运行程序,在调试程序的窗口即可看到最终的运行结果.

辕味13464102321问: c 编写程序从键盘输入10个整数,要求反序输出 -
雷州市伤科回答: 1 代码如下#include<stdio.h>#define N 10 int main(){ int arr[N]; puts("从键盘输入10个整数,以空格为间隔,按回车终止输入:"); for (int i = 0; i < N; i++){ scanf("%d", &arr[i]); } puts("反序输出为:"); for (int i = N - 1; i >= 0; i--) printf("%d ", arr[i]); puts(""); getchar(); getchar(); return 0; }2 运行结果 希望对你有帮助~

辕味13464102321问: c语言编写一个程序:将文件d:\a.txt中的10个数逆序存放在d:\b.txt文件中 -
雷州市伤科回答: #include int num[10]; int main() { int i; freopen("D:/a.txt", "r", stdin); freopen("D:/b.txt", "w", stdout); for (i = 0; iscanf("%d", num + i); } for (i = 0; iprintf("%d ", num[9 - i]); } }


本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网